> Below is pasted a chunk of the error log.  From what I'm able to
> gather, I believe that the problem is with the --with-jdk-home
> variable.   The MacOSXPPCEnv.Set file shows
>
> setenv JAVA_HOME "/System/Library/Frameworks/JavaVM.framework/
> Versions/1.4.2/Home"
>
> My understanding, from the openoffice.org web site, is that this is
> not correct on Tiger, and one should pass the argument
>
>   "--with-jdk-home="/System/Library/Frameworks/JavaVM.framework/
> Home"   to configure.
>
> In the absence of being able (or at least knowing how) to pass such
> arguments from within fink, I've attempted to correct this by
> unpacking the source, editing the config.in file, and repacking it.
> Fink squawks about checksums, but proceeds.  However, when I sneak a
> peek at the MacOSXPPCEnv.Set file, once it has been generated,  my
> edit did not affect anything (it's not quite clear to me how to edit
> that file, anyway.)
>

You could add it to the patch file--that's just a diff.  I'd guess
you'd patch MacOSXPPCEnv.Set directly.
